How to Convert Microsecond to Second

1 microsecond = 1 × 10-6 seconds

Second = Microsecond × 1 × 10-6

Example: 103031 µs × 1 × 10-6 = 0.10303 s

Reverse Conversion

To convert seconds back to microseconds:

  • Remember, 1 second equals 1000000 microseconds.
  • To convert 0.10303 s to µs, multiply 0.10303 x 1000000, resulting in 103030 µs.
